Understanding Diclofenac and Prednisone: Two Different Mechanisms

While both diclofenac and prednisone are used to treat inflammation and pain, their pharmacological approaches are fundamentally different. Diclofenac works more like a targeted tool, whereas prednisone acts more like a systemic reset button for the immune system. Understanding these distinct mechanisms is crucial for appreciating why one might be chosen over the other for a specific condition.

How Diclofenac Works

Diclofenac is a nonsteroidal anti-inflammatory drug (NSAID). Its primary mechanism involves inhibiting the cyclooxygenase (COX) enzymes, specifically both COX-1 and COX-2. These enzymes produce prostaglandins, which are hormone-like substances that trigger inflammation, pain, and fever. By blocking these enzymes, diclofenac reduces the production of inflammatory prostaglandins at the site of injury or inflammation. This makes it effective for conditions such as:

  • Osteoarthritis
  • Rheumatoid arthritis
  • Ankylosing spondylitis
  • Mild-to-moderate pain, including menstrual cramps
  • Topical treatment for acute sprains and strains

How Prednisone Works

Prednisone, on the other hand, is a powerful synthetic corticosteroid. It is a "prodrug" that is metabolized by the liver into its active form, prednisolone. Prednisone mimics the body's natural stress hormones (glucocorticoids) and exerts a much broader, more potent effect by suppressing the entire immune system. This makes it effective for a much wider range of conditions, especially those driven by an overactive immune response, including:

  • Severe allergies
  • Autoimmune diseases like lupus and multiple sclerosis
  • Severe inflammatory conditions like asthma and ulcerative colitis
  • Preventing organ rejection after a transplant
  • Certain cancers

Which is Stronger? Context is Key

The question of strength depends entirely on the condition being treated. For severe, systemic inflammation caused by an autoimmune disorder, prednisone is unequivocally stronger because of its ability to suppress the overall immune response. In contrast, for a sprained ankle or localized arthritis pain, the systemic immune suppression of prednisone is unnecessary and carries greater risks, making diclofenac the more appropriate and contextually “stronger” choice for that specific issue.

Think of the two medications like a plumber's tools: diclofenac is a wrench for a specific leak, while prednisone is a shut-off valve for the entire house's water supply. You wouldn't use the shut-off valve for a minor leak, just as you wouldn't use prednisone for a minor sprain. For more complex issues, however, the broader action of prednisone is required.

Side Effects and Risks: A Critical Consideration

Because of their different mechanisms, the side effect profiles of diclofenac and prednisone vary significantly. This is a primary factor in a doctor’s decision-making process.

  • Diclofenac's Side Effects: The most concerning risks with oral diclofenac are related to the gastrointestinal and cardiovascular systems. Long-term use or high doses can lead to stomach bleeding and ulcers. It can also increase the risk of heart attack and stroke, especially for those with pre-existing heart conditions. Topical diclofenac gels have a lower risk of these systemic side effects.

  • Prednisone's Side Effects: Prednisone's potent immune suppression can lead to a host of significant side effects, particularly with long-term use. These include an increased risk of infections, high blood sugar (potentially leading to diabetes), osteoporosis (thinning bones), and adrenal suppression, where the body stops producing its own natural steroids. When discontinuing prednisone after long-term use, the dosage must be tapered slowly to allow the adrenal glands to recover.

How Your Doctor Decides

Your healthcare provider weighs many factors when choosing between these two medications. The primary consideration is always the nature and severity of the condition. For severe autoimmune flare-ups or life-threatening inflammation, the powerful, broad-spectrum effects of prednisone are indispensable, and the risks are considered acceptable for short-term control. For managing chronic, localized pain or mild-to-moderate inflammation, diclofenac offers a more targeted approach with potentially fewer long-term systemic risks, particularly if used topically. A doctor will also consider a patient's medical history, including any pre-existing conditions like heart disease, kidney issues, or diabetes, to determine the safest and most effective course of treatment.

Conclusion

In the context of systemic inflammation or immune-related disorders, prednisone is a significantly stronger medication than diclofenac due to its broad immunosuppressive action. For localized, mild-to-moderate inflammatory pain, diclofenac offers an effective and more targeted solution with a different, and in many cases, more manageable risk profile. Ultimately, the question of which medication is “stronger” is misleading without considering the specific medical condition. Both are potent drugs in their own right, and the correct choice depends on a careful medical evaluation to balance the therapeutic goals with the potential risks.
